Data Scientist – AI & Machine Learning Systems (Dublin, CA)

Remote Full-time
About the position

SavvyMoney is a leading San Francisco East Bay fintech company. We provide integrated credit score and personal finance solutions to 1,600 + bank and credit union partners nationally. The SavvyMoney solutions integrate with more than 43 digital banking platforms.

SavvyMoney was recently recognized by the San Francisco Business Times and the Silicon Valley Journal as one of the "Top 25 Places to Work in the San Francisco Bay Area" and is an Inc. 5000 Fastest Growing Company.

We’re headquartered in Dublin, CA, and offer a flexible hybrid work environment that blends in-office collaboration with the freedom of remote work.

We are seeking a Data Scientist with strong Machine Learning Engineering capabilities to lead initiatives in predictive modeling, personalization, and AI-driven financial recommendations.

This role goes beyond traditional model development. You will work on adapting and deploying base models, integrating LLMs and building scalable AI systems. The goal is to power personalized marketing, loan offers, credit improvement strategies, next-best-action recommendations, and intelligent analytics experiences. You will collaborate closely with product and business teams to ideate and partner with engineering to deploy models into scalable, low-latency production environments.

Responsibilities
β€’ Perform exploratory analysis to identify high-impact opportunities for AI-driven optimization and automation.
β€’ Design, build, fine-tune, and deploy machine learning models for:
Marketing propensity modeling
β€’ Personalized loan offers and recommendations
β€’ Next-best-action and engagement optimization
β€’ Credit improvement and financial health predictions
β€’ Adapt and fine-tune foundation models and LLMs for domain-specific use cases including recommendation engines, intelligent copilots, and conversational insights
β€’ Partner closely with engineering teams to productionize models with strong considerations for latency, monitoring, reliability, and cost efficiency.
β€’ Help engineering build reusable ML frameworks, feature pipelines, and experimentation infrastructure to accelerate AI innovation.
β€’ Contribute to experimentation design (A/B testing, uplift modeling, bandits) to measure real business impact.
β€’ Work cross-functionally with Product and Business stakeholders to translate AI capabilities into measurable outcomes.
β€’ Implement model monitoring, drift detection, and performance tracking to ensure long-term reliability.
β€’ Follow responsible AI practices, ensuring fairness, transparency, and appropriate governance.

Requirements
β€’ Master’s or PhD in Computer Science, Statistics, Data Science, or related field (or equivalent experience)
β€’ 6+ years of professional experience in data science or machine learning, ideally in fintech, financial services, or a B2B2C environment
β€’ Strong proficiency in SQL and Python (pandas, scikit-learn, PyTorch, TensorFlow, XGBoost, etc.)
β€’ Hands-on experience with tree-based models (XGBoost, LightGBM, CatBoost) and neural networks
β€’ Proficiency in notebooks (Jupyter, Colab, etc.) and deep learning frameworks such as TensorFlow and PyTorch for model development
β€’ Familiarity with LLMs and generative AI frameworks (HuggingFace, LangChain, OpenAI APIs, etc.)
β€’ Experience deploying machine learning models into production environments with considerations for scalability and latency
β€’ Strong business acumen with the ability to translate complex analytical outputs into actionable recommendations
β€’ Excellent communication skills to collaborate with both technical and non-technical stakeholders

Nice-to-haves
β€’ Experience with cloud-based platforms (AWS, GCP, or Azure) for model training and deployment
β€’ Knowledge of MLOps tools and practices (MLflow, Airflow, Kubeflow, Docker, etc.)
β€’ Understanding of credit risk modeling, financial products, or consumer lending.
β€’ Experience working with APIs, real-time scoring, and event-driven architectures.
